Lil Wayne To Perform At 2025 BET Awards

Lil Wayne is set to take the stage at the 2025 BET Awards. Announced on Thursday (May 15), the list of performers also includes GloRilla, Playboi Carti, and Teyana Taylor. Leon Thomas will also make his BET Awards debut at the 25th annual event.

“We’re setting the tone for a night that celebrates 25 years of impact, creativity, and Black culture,” detailed Connie Orlando, EVP of Specials, Music Programming & Music Strategy at BET. “With electrifying performances from some of the biggest names in music and an iconic comedic host, BET Awards 2025 will be a can’t-miss celebration of everything the culture represents.”

[embedded content]

As previously announced, BET will celebrate the 25th anniversary of the nostalgic music video countdown show 106 & Park with a tribute, creative directed by Teyana Taylor and The Aunties Production. Hosts AJ Calloway, Free, Julissa Bermudez, Keshia Chanté, Rocsi Diaz, and Terrence J are set to unite for the affair, with performances from Bow Wow, Amerie, B2K, Jim Jones, Mya, T.I., and more.

Kevin Hart has been named the host for the anticipated award ceremony.

“I’m truly honored to host the 25th BET Awards and celebrate the culture’s biggest night. This year marks the 25th anniversary, and my partners at Hartbeat, BET, and JCE are pulling out all the stops to make it a night to remember. It’s a black-tie affair, and you’re all invited. Tune in live on June 9th, only on BET,” expressed the comedian.

Rapper Kendrick Lamar leads this year’s nominations, counting 10 potential trophies with Doechii, Drake, Future, and GloRilla closely behind with six noms apiece.

The 2025 BET Awards are set to air live on Monday, June 9, on BET at 8 pm ET/PT.
